CHIYU Massage and Reflexology

If you're looking for ultimate relaxation and a healthier you - you've come to the right place. CHIYU is a japanese word meaning, "healing". The specialized massage therapists at CHIYU are committed to helping you achieve your goal towards healthful habits and your path towards healing.
Massage has been found to improve circulation, joint range-of-motion and flexibility. It can reduce many common ailments such as stress, muscle tightness, aches and pains - even anxiety and depression.

All Engines Possible small engine repair
All Engines Possible is a lawn equipment maintenance and repair business operated by Mark Pugh in Crozet.
We've gotten a number of calls in the WayCoolTools office from folks in the area looking for lawn mower maintenance and repair.
We found Mark's ad in the Blue Ridge Buck Saver and decided to give him a call when we needed expert help with our propane powered zero turn mower.
His shop is located in Crozet near the wood mill and he is a very knowledgeable and pleasant person who takes his job seriously.
In a relatively short period of time he had the zero turn mower that was difficult to keep mowing in a straight line tracking perfectly and the blades sharpened all for a very reasonable fee.

Champion Tutoring

Champion Tutoring, a locally owned and operated tutoring company in Charlottesville, VA, was founded in 1994 by a middle school math teacher. In 2009 we are celebrating our 15th year providing individualized, high-quality tutoring in all subjects to students of all ages. We provide one-on-one tutoring and we also offer a variety of workshops for college bound students, including an introductory SAT Verbal Workshop and SAT Math Boot Camps that run throughout the summer and during the school year. We design our tutoring to address each student’s unique learning needs, and our group programs teach substantive skills while also being fun and inspiring.
